Rijiju’s ‘anti-India gang’ remarks are attempt to threaten judiciary: Sanjay Raut

Shiv Sena (UBT) leader Sanjay Raut claimed on Sunday that Union Law Minister Kiren Rijiju’s allegations that a few retired judges are part of a “anti-India gang” are an attempt to put pressure on the judiciary and intimidate judges.

Speaking at the India Today Conference in the national capital on Saturday, Rijiju stated that a few retired judges and activists who are “part of the anti-India gang” are attempting to make the Indian judiciary play the role of the opposition party.
